Balanced weave conveyor belts deliver outstanding performance characteristics:
| Material Type | Maximum Working Temperature (°C) |
|---|---|
| Carbon Steel | 550 |
| Galvanized Low-Carbon Steel | 400 |
| Chromium-Molybdenum Steel | 700 |
| 304 Stainless Steel | 750 |
| 316 Stainless Steel | 800 |
| 316L Stainless Steel | 800 |
| 310 Stainless Steel | 1100 |
| 314 Stainless Steel | 1150 |
| 35/19 Nickel-Chromium Alloy | 1150 |
| 80/20 Nickel-Chromium Alloy | 1150 |
| Inconel® 600 | 1150 |
| Inconel® 601 | 1200 |
Note that these temperature ratings serve as general guidelines, as actual performance may vary based on specific operating conditions, material characteristics, and load factors.
